The correct answer is a sliding T-bevel, also known as a bevel gauge.
A sliding T-bevel is a specialized hand tool used in woodworking, metalworking, and drafting, designed precisely for the function described in the text: setting and transferring angles. Its simple yet effective design makes it an indispensable instrument for tasks requiring the duplication of non-standard angles where a typical square would be inadequate.
The tool consists of two primary components: a handle, called the stock, and a movable, slotted blade. These two parts are joined at a pivot point, and a locking mechanism, usually a thumbscrew or a wing nut, allows the blade to be secured firmly at any angle relative to the stock. To use it, a craftsperson loosens the locking screw, aligns the stock and blade to match an existing angle on a workpiece or a drawing, and then tightens the screw. The tool now accurately holds this specific angle, which can then be transferred to another piece of material for marking a cut line or to check the angle of a newly made cut.
The text correctly distinguishes the sliding T-bevel from a combination square. A combination square is a multi-purpose tool primarily used for marking and checking fixed 90-degree and 45-degree angles. While it is highly useful for ensuring squareness, it lacks the ability to be set to any arbitrary angle. The sliding T-bevel’s defining feature is its infinite adjustability. This versatility allows it to copy any angle, such as the pitch of a roof, the splay of a chair leg, or the precise angle for a dovetail joint, and replicate it perfectly. This capability to capture and transfer any custom angle is what makes the bevel gauge a unique and essential tool for achieving accuracy in complex joinery and fabrication.
